Investigators: 2 Dogs Dead, 1 Person Hospitalized After South Charlotte House Fire

DEBARYLIFE  – On Friday morning, a house in south Charlotte caught fire, killing two pets and injuring one person.

When firefighters arrived at the house on Turnberry Lane at nine in the morning, they discovered that there was a lot of smoke coming from the attic.

According to Charlotte Fire, three individuals who were inside were assessed for possible smoke inhalation. Although one person was admitted to the hospital, they should recover.

In forty minutes, the firefighters contained the fire. Two pets died inside the house, according to firefighters.

Investigators think that an electrical component failure in the utility room of the house caused the fire to start.

According to Charlotte Fire, the locals are receiving assistance from the Red Cross. According to officials, the fire caused damages of approximately $55,000.
